什麼是 GitBook?
GitBook 是一個強大的平台,專門用於創建、管理和發布高質量的技術文檔。它針對需要用戶友好且協作工具的開發人員、技術作者和產品團隊。GitBook 與 Git 工作流程無縫集成,使團隊能夠與代碼倉庫一起管理文檔,確保更新同步並版本控制。
GitBook 的一個突出特點是其 AI 驅動的工具,可以簡化、縮短、翻譯甚至草擬文檔文本,提高寫作效率和用戶體驗。該平台支持各種類型的文檔,包括公開、內部、API 和企業解決方案。它還提供了與 GitHub、GitLab 和 Slack 等工具的強大集成,使其成為現代開發工作流程的靈活選擇。通過免費試用和詳細的產品文檔,GitBook 是希望簡化文檔流程並創建美觀、用戶友好內容的團隊的優秀選擇。
GitBook 的特點
GitBook 提供了一套全面的特點,旨在增強文檔流程:
- 現代內容編輯器:直觀的編輯器支持各種內容塊,並包括 AI 驅動的寫作工具,以提高可讀性和結構。
- 訪客身份驗證:使用安全的身份驗證選項控制文檔訪問,支持與流行提供商的集成。
- Git 同步:與 GitHub 和 GitLab 的無縫集成允許協作工作流程和代碼與文檔之間的同步。
- AI 驅動的搜索:GitBook AI 索引內容,提供自然語言查詢的準確和相關答案。
- 可自定義的文檔:通過主題、顏色、字體和布局自定義文檔的外觀,以反映您的品牌。
- 集成:將 GitBook 與各種工具(如 Slack 和 Google Analytics)連接,以增強功能和用戶體驗。
這些特點共同使 GitBook 成為現代開發環境中創建和管理文檔的靈活且強大的平台。
GitBook 是如何工作的?
GitBook 的功能圍繞幾個關鍵過程:
- 內容創建和編輯:用戶可以使用平台的直觀編輯器編寫和格式化文檔,支持 MarkDown 以提高可訪問性。
- 協作:團隊可以在文檔上共同工作,通過 Git 集成跟踪變更並管理版本控制。
- 發布:文檔可以公開或私密發布,並提供自定義和品牌化的選項。
- AI 增強:GitBook 的 AI 工具協助簡化、縮短、翻譯甚至草擬文檔文本。
- 工具集成:平台與流行的開發工具連接,以簡化工作流程並保持文檔與代碼的同步。
- 性能監控:內置的內容洞察使團隊能夠跟蹤文檔性能並進行數據驅動的改進。
這種工作流程確保 GitBook 能夠滿足開發團隊中的各種角色,從開發人員到技術作者和產品經理。
GitBook 的優點
GitBook 為希望改善文檔流程的團隊提供了多項優勢:
- 無縫 Git 集成:允許與代碼倉庫一起協作文檔管理。
- AI 驅動的工具:通過 AI 辅助的寫作和編輯提高文檔的效率和質量。
- 可自定義的品牌:創建與公司身份一致的專業、品牌化的文檔。
- 訪客身份驗證:通過控制文檔訪問保護敏感信息。
- 強大的集成:與現有工具和工作流程連接,實現無縫運行。
- 用戶友好的界面:對技術和非技術用戶都易於訪問,使文檔管理更為簡單。
- 全面的安全性:SOC 2 和 ISO 27001 認證確保數據安全和合規性。
這些優點使 GitBook 成為尋求簡化文檔流程並提高產品成功的團隊的有吸引力的選擇。
GitBook 的替代方案
雖然 GitBook 提供了全面的解決方案,但仍有幾種替代方案值得考慮:
- Document360:提供直觀的編輯、Markdown 支持和強大的分析。
- Confluence:將文檔與項目管理功能結合,實現集中協作。
- Docusaurus:基於 React 的靜態網站生成器,適合創建文檔和博客文章。
- Archbee:支持 API 文檔並提供與 GitHub 集成的實時協作。
- Notion:一個靈活且直觀編輯體驗的多功能維基軟件。
每個替代方案都有其優點,最佳選擇取決於團隊的特定需求、規模、預算和文檔複雜性。
總結而言,GitBook 作為一個強大且靈活的文檔平台,提供了用戶友好的功能和先進的 AI 能力的結合。其與 Git 工作流程的無縫集成、可自定義的品牌選項和強大的安全措施,使其成為希望簡化文檔流程的團隊的優秀選擇。雖然存在替代方案,但 GitBook 的全面功能集和對現代開發需求的關注使其成為文檔工具市場中的頂尖競爭者。